Position Overview:
This is a full time, direct hire position with competitive pay, bonuses, excellent benefits, and a great work environment with plenty of opportunities to grow in your career.
Specification Writer -
Key responsibility for the Specification/Technical Writer is coordinating and producing project manuals, which includes research, code reviews, system research and assisting with material selection.
Key Qualifications for the Specification/Technical Writer:
- 10+years of experience in the design & construction industry with 5+ years of experience as a Specifications Writer.
- CSI, CCS, or CSI CCCA, preferred.
- Technical knowledge of architectural systems
- Strong understanding of accessibility codes, life-safety codes, education codes, required.
Must have:
- Degree in Architecture, plus Registered Architect (AIA)
- 10+ years' experience in design & construction industry
- 5+ years of experience as a Specification Writer
- Strong understanding of accessibility codes, life-safety codes, education codes and local, state and federal construction requirements
- Software experience in the following: Bluebeam, AutoCAD, SketchUp, Photoshop, Adobe Acrobat
This is not an IT Tech Writer but having that skill set can help. They are more about the construction aspect of being able to write the project manuals for the educational facilities of various types. Will require researching products and materials, performing code reviews, and assisting project designers with material selection and system research.
